프로그래밍 3

생성형 AI와 개발자의 관계, 대체가 아닌 협력의 시대

‘생성형 AI vs. 개발자’ 경쟁 구도는 틀렸다 ‘생성형 AI vs. 개발자’ 경쟁 구도는 틀렸다AI는 이미 작성된 코드를 분석해 다음에 필요한 코드를 생성하도록 도와줄 수 있다. 대규모 루틴이나 클래스를 생성하는 것도 가능하다. 하지만 개발자의 개입 없이 완벽한 결과물을 만들어내지www.itworld.co.kr 생성형 AI의 등장과 개발 환경 변화AI 기술은 개발자에게 새로운 도구를 제공하며 작업 속도와 효율성 증대단순 반복 작업 자동화, 코드 초안 생성 등 개발 초기 단계에서 유용AI는 무(無)에서 유(有)를 창조하지 않으며, 전문가의 지식과 경험 필요AI와 개발자의 역할 구분AI의 역할코드 작성 보조 및 자동 완성대규모 루틴 및 클래스 생성 지원코드 리뷰 및 버그 탐지 보조개발자의 역할AI가 작성..

구글의 러스트 도입으로 인한 메모리 취약점 감소

러스트로 바꾼 구글, 3년 만에 메모리 취약점이 크게 줄어 러스트로 바꾼 구글, 3년 만에 메모리 취약점이 크게 줄어보안 외신 해커뉴스에 의하면 구글이 러스트(Rust)라는 프로그래밍 언어를 사용하기 시작하면서 안드로이드 생태계에서 메모리 관련 취약점의 비율이 52%p 감소했다고 한다. 안드로이드 생태계에www.boannews.com 구글의 러스트 도입 배경구글은 2021년부터 러스트(Rust) 언어를 안드로이드 생태계에 도입러스트는 C계열 언어보다 메모리 보호 기능이 뛰어난 언어로 평가됨미국 사이버 보안 전담 기관 CISA도 메모리 보호 기능이 있는 언어로의 전환을 권장러스트 도입 이후 보안 효과구글 발표에 따르면, 러스트 도입 후 메모리 관련 취약점이 52%p 감소도입 전에는 안드로이드 취약점의 76..

구글의 Rust 전환으로 안드로이드 메모리 취약점 52% 감소

Google's Shift to Rust Programming Cuts Android Memory Vulnerabilities by 52% Google's Shift to Rust Programming Cuts Android Memory Vulnerabilities by 52%Google's shift to Rust for Android has cut memory vulnerabilities by 52%, highlighting the benefits of safe coding.thehackernews.com 주요 내용구글이 메모리 안전 언어인 Rust로 전환함으로써 안드로이드 메모리 취약점이 76%에서 24%로 감소함구글은 안전한 코드 작성(Safe Coding) 을 통해 보안 위험을 줄이고 비용 효율..